diff --git a/easyrsa3/easyrsa b/easyrsa3/easyrsa index 4f76077..a0e5652 100755 --- a/easyrsa3/easyrsa +++ b/easyrsa3/easyrsa @@ -1093,12 +1093,14 @@ find_x509_types_dir() { # Find x509-types dir, in specific order for area in \ + "$EASYRSA_PKI" \ + "$EASYRSA" \ "$PWD" \ + "${0%/*}" \ '/usr/local/share/easy-rsa' \ '/usr/share/easy-rsa' \ - "${0%/*}" \ '/etc/easy-rsa' \ - # EOL - # Add more distros here + # EOL do # Find x509-types [ -e "${area}/$x509_types_dir" ] || continue @@ -1164,12 +1166,14 @@ install_data_to_pki () { # Find and copy data-files, in specific order for area in \ - '/usr/local/share/easy-rsa' \ - '/usr/share/easy-rsa' \ + "$EASYRSA_PKI" \ + "$EASYRSA" \ "$PWD" \ "${0%/*}" \ + '/usr/local/share/easy-rsa' \ + '/usr/share/easy-rsa' \ '/etc/easy-rsa' \ - # EOL - # Add more distros here + # EOL do # Omitting "$vars_file" for source in \